Asian Fortune
$ | (718) 830-6313 | WEBSITE

The Forest Hills Chinese-Thai spot is known for its signature orange chicken with that perfectly balanced sweet and spicy sauce, plus made-from-scratch soup noodles and unique wontons that show the chef’s real pride. Customers love the crunchy yet tender texture of the chicken and appreciate the variety of vegetarian options for different diets. The food is consistently tasty, flavorful, and reasonably priced, with most entrees running around $12–$16.
The modest dining area offers cozy, comfortable seating in a relaxed neighborhood atmosphere. Asian Fortune also provides fast, fresh delivery service that locals rely on. Cho-Sen Garden
$$ | (718) 275-1300 | WEBSITE

In the heart of Forest Hills, Cho-Sen Garden stands as a neighborhood favorite, and they’re making dining accessible to everyone with wheelchair-friendly facilities, perfect for family gatherings or romantic evenings. Their extensive menu caters to various dietary needs with plenty of vegetarian choices, plus a standout sushi selection. Cho-Sen Garden’s friendly team ensures attentive service in a spotless setting, where generous portions make every visit worthwhile.
